Here's an update since my last posting 17k miles ago. I discovered my independent BMW mechanic is a liar,(I followed up on his work). I don't trust dealers either. I have learned to do all maintenance myself. I still have the airbag light on, but will be replacing my seat belt tensioners/buckle and resetting airbag light, apparently this is a common problem to air bag lights coming on. This car sticks to the road, handling curves and turns very easily. the acceleration is perfect for passing but not for racing. the car is very smooth and luxurious inside. one should consider the 2.8L 328i if you want a faster car. the sports package and the harman kardon upgrade are awesome on the 323i. the sports package provdes the sports suspension which in turn makes for a smoother ride and better looking car. the stereo upgrade provides 200watts of pure bass. it has the volume and track changing controls on the steering wheel as well as cruise control. i'm glad i choses the 323i over the acura cl and tl type s.

After owning this car for over 5 years I can honestly say it is the most unreliable & expensive to repair vehicle I've ever had. Everything that could go wrong has and at a huge cost to repair. Anyone thinking of buying one of these cars should think again! I've endured complete brake replacements every 15K miles, had to replace almost the entire front suspension (worn ball joints can not be replaced by themselves), the mass air flow sensor, all 6 ignition coils, cam shaft sensor and a whole host of other "should be reliable" electronic components have failed.
